WebThat said, here are some of the major effects of overfishing: 1. Marine Ecosystem Imbalance. Targeted catching of essential predators such as sharks, tuna, and billfish disrupts marine ecosystem in the long run. This results in increased numbers of smaller marine animals below the food chain. WebOverfishing occurs when more fish are caught than the population can replace through reproduction, leading to a decline in fish populations. This can have serious consequences for the health and balance of marine ecosystems, as well as for the livelihoods and food security of communities that rely on fishing as a source of income and nutrition. man\u0027s back musclesWebDec 28, 2024 · Food security in the Philippines.
